Night-shift staff: Floor 4 of the Tellhaven Building opens this week. After 21:00, access is via the rear stairwell only; the lifts are locked out overnight during the settling period. Complete a walk-through of the new floor once per shift and log it. The stairwell keypad accepts the code below.

badge for yahop-fawep: bdg-XBKXI-68071

## Changed defaults

Heads up: the Ledgerline tax-rate lookup cache now defaults to a 15-minute TTL instead of 24 hours. Turns out rates in the Veldt County sandbox were going stale mid-demo, which was embarrassing. Eviction is now LRU rather than FIFO, and the cache warms on boot. If you're reviewing, check that nothing hardcodes the old TTL. The new defaults land as follows.

deployment values, bajop-taweg:
holwyn:
  log_level: debug
  metrics_host: metrics.holwyn.zemvarsys.internal
  pool_size: 32

**Capacity note — Vellastra dispatch simulator.** For the eng sync: simulating the 40-car Marrowgate tower at 10x speed saturates one worker at roughly 9k rider events/sec, so we'll shard by bank rather than by floor. Memory stays flat if the event ring is sized correctly. The knobs we propose locking in are these.

tuning table, hahof-tafop:
RATE_LIMITS = {
    "ulaix": 10,
    "wenath": 1,
}